Arophyton rhizomatosum (Buchet) Bogner

Arophyton rhizomatosum is a distinctive aroid species known for its robust rhizomatous growth and striking foliage. It is prized by enthusiasts for both its unique appearance and intriguing botanical history.

Introduction & Overview

Common and Scientific Names

  • Scientific Name:  Arophyton rhizomatosum (Buchet) Bogner
  • Common Name: No widely adopted common names exist

Quick Facts

  • Origin: Native to tropical regions
  • Features: Prominent rhizomes and uniquely patterned leaves that set it apart from other aroids

Taxonomy & Classification

  • Genus: Arophyton
  • Botanical Background: Described by Buchet and later reclassified by Bogner, this species has been a subject of study among aroid specialists, contributing to its recognition in modern botanical research.

Natural Habitat & Distribution

  • Geographical Range: Native to tropical regions, particularly within parts of West and Central Africa.
  • Environment: Thrives in humid, shaded forest understories, growing in well-draining, organic-rich soils under moderate to high humidity and stable tropical temperatures.

Morphological Characteristics

Leaves

  • Broad, arrow-shaped leaves
  • Glossy texture
  • Subtle variegation

Inflorescence (Spadix & Spathe)

  • Produces a modest inflorescence
  • Characterized by a creamy spathe
  • Slender spadix; may release a mild fragrance to attract pollinators

Growth Habit

  • Terrestrial plant that grows from a robust rhizome
  • Enabling it to form dense clumps on the forest floor

Cultivation & Care

Light Requirements

  • Bright, indirect light
  • Mimics its natural understory conditions.

Watering & Humidity

  • Regular watering is essential
  • Maintain consistently high humidity
  • Care must be taken to avoid overwatering.

Soil & Potting Mix

  • Organic potting mix with excellent drainage to prevent root rot.

Temperature & Fertilizer

  • Ideal temperature range is between 65°F and 80°F
  • Balanced fertilizer applied during the growing season to

Propagation Methods

Division & Cutting

  • Most common propagation method is dividing its rhizomes
  • Ensuring that each section includes healthy roots

Seeds

  • Seed propagation is possible
  • Less commonly practiced due to variable germination rates.
